What is energy storage & how does it work?
One major hurdle renewable energy has faced is its intermittent nature—what happens when the sun doesn’t shine or the wind doesn’t blow? This is where energy storage systems come into play. Large batteries can store energy when production is high and release it when demand soars, ensuring a consistent power supply.

Learn More →Energy Storage and the California "Duck Curve"
Energy storage will likely play an important role in the successful integration of renewable resources, in conjunction with other improvements and efficiency boosts to multiple layers of the power system. ... The 2020 duck curve superimposed on a breakdown of CAISO''s non-dispatchable resources. Note the 15,000 MW non-dispatchable generation ...

Learn More →Energy Storage and Grids
Over 100 countries and organisations support the Global Energy Storage and Grids Pledge, led by the COP29 Presidency. The pledge sets out the targets to achieve 1,500 GW in energy storage and 25 million kilometers of grid infrastructure by 2030.. This pledge is crucial for integrating renewables, ensuring reliable power transmission, and securing a resilient, modern …
